*Obituary - Lewis Funeral Home
Kyle Barclay Chandler, 34, of Magnolia, passed away Wednesday, July 13, 2016, at his residence. Kyle was born Dec. 21, 1981 in Magnolia.
He graduated from Magnolia High School in 2000, attended the University of Arkansas and the University of Arkansas at Little Rock, where he studied architecture. He was the drafting manager at Landpoint Survery in Magnolia.
Kyle was a father, son, husband, brother, and friend. His love and devotion to his daughter Madeline was like no other. She was truly the light of his life and he lived to make her happy. He was also dedicated to his stepson Braden and enjoyed special times camping, working on school projects, and just enjoying the outdoors and often shared the love of hunting and fishing with his young nieces and nephews.
He was a fighter. When his wife Heather was diagnosed with cancer, he made it his mission to get her well. Each time they were given discouraging news it only made him fight harder to find new options. He was so intelligent, talented, and creative. He was one of those special people who could do anything he put his mind to.
He is preceded in death by his wife, Heather Adams Chandler; father, Judge Larry Chandler; paternal grandparents, Curtis Hayden and Hester Evelyn Chandler; and maternal grandparents, Charles Arthur (Chuck) and Jeanne Kenworthy Milton.
He is survived by his daughter, Madeline Chandler of Magnolia; step-son, Braden Waller of Magnolia; mother, Laurie Chandler of Magnolia; sisters, Shannon Cook and husband English and Shelley Youngblood, all of Conway, and Ashley Chandler of Magnolia; brother, Ryan Chandler and wife Jill of Greenbrier; nieces, Riley Youngblood and Addison Cook of Conway, Presley Stansell and Hadley Stansell of Magnolia, Taylor Chandler and Tatum Chandler of Greenbrier; nephews, Chandler Stansell of Magnolia, Hayden Youngblood of Conway, Travis Chandler of Greenbrier, and Easton Braswell of Magnolia; mother and father-in-law, Darrel and Rhonda Adams of Magnolia; uncles, Bob and Jody Milton of Warren and Skip and Debbie Milton of Fordyce; Tana Lovell and family, and a host of extended family and friends.
Visitation was held Sunday, July 17 at Calvary Baptist Church, with funeral services following with Bro. Micah Carter officiating. Burial followed in Memorial Park Cemetery, under the direction of Lewis Funeral Home, Inc.
Pallbearers were Chance Thornton, Patrick Milton, Jamie Waller, Daniel Talley, Austin Chatelain, Grey Murphy, Brad Roberson, and Steve Hall.
